Resources for Students and Teaching  

 

jump to Orientation Page for New Students (and reminder for the rest of us)

Use the navigation at the left to learn more details about the following resources we provide for Schreiner Students:

  •  Three Computer Classrooms (Weir 007, CH116, & CH117) are for the use of scheduled classes which regularly use computers for all the students.
  •  The Open Computer Lab in Dickey Hall is available for use by all students, staff, and faculty.
  •  The Science Department Computer Lab in Trull/Moody Science building serves the special needs of Science instruction.
  •  The Graphics Lab and Facilities in Cailloux Hall are for the use of students enrolled in the graphic design courses.
  •  The Sunporch Computer Resources in Logan Library are available for use by all students, staff, faculty, and community patrons.
  •  The Multimedia and Instructional Learning Lab (MILL) in Logan Library is available for by all students, staff, and faculty for projects requiring access to a variety of Graphic and Multi-Media editing software and educational resource materials.
  •  Wireless Network Access is available in all residence halls and most locations on campus.
  •  Help for students with their own computers in residence halls is provided by our computer technicians.
  •  Computer-based Teaching Resources available to teachers range from portable groups of laptop computers to classrooms enhanced with ceiling-mount LCD projectors connected to a teacher computer-on-wheels, multimedia capabilities, etc.
  •  Multi Media Resources -- a wide range of equipment and services, including personalized instructions in its use.
